Can Garlic in the Morning Lower Cholesterol? What You Need to Know

Garlic is a common kitchen ingredient known for its strong flavor and health-supporting properties. Many people believe eating garlic first thing in the morning can help reduce bad cholesterol levels. But does this home remedy really work? Research shows garlic may support heart health, but its direct effect on cholesterol reduction is still debated. Here’s a simple and clear look at what science says.

How Garlic May Influence Cholesterol

Cholesterol is a waxy substance your body needs in small amounts. Too much of certain types can affect blood flow and increase the risk of heart problems.
Bad cholesterol (LDL) can build up in your arteries, while good cholesterol (HDL) helps protect your heart.

Garlic contains natural compounds that may help lower LDL levels. Some studies suggest that these sulphur-based compounds support healthier cholesterol levels, but results are mixed and not strong enough to say garlic alone solves the issue.

Does Eating Garlic on an Empty Stomach Work?

Many people consume raw garlic or burned garlic on an empty stomach believing it supports heart health. While garlic has a long history of medicinal use, scientific research does not clearly prove that eating it first thing in the morning makes a stronger impact.

Some clinical findings show garlic can contribute to better cholesterol management, but relying only on morning garlic without lifestyle changes may not lead to long-term results.

Other Health Benefits of Garlic

Garlic is widely studied for its natural healing properties. It offers several health benefits beyond cholesterol support:

  • Antioxidant support: Garlic helps protect cells from free-radical damage.
  • Antimicrobial effects: It shows antiviral, antibacterial, and antifungal activity.
  • Heart support: Some studies show garlic may improve overall cardiovascular function.
  • Anti-cancer potential: Certain compounds may help block the effects of carcinogens.
  • Immune support: Garlic may strengthen immune response.
  • Additional benefits: Research suggests it may support brain health, blood sugar control, and general wellness.

However, garlic alone cannot replace a healthy lifestyle, balanced diet, or medical treatment.

Garlic is a powerful natural ingredient with many health benefits. It may help manage bad cholesterol, but evidence is limited and not strong enough to rely on garlic alone. For heart health, diet, activity level, and overall lifestyle play a much bigger role. Garlic can still be a valuable addition to your routine—just be mindful of how much and in what form you consume it.
